On Thu, Jan 08, 2026 at 04:19:47PM +0530, Chaitanya Mishra wrote:
> gb_lights_light_config() stores channel_count before allocating the
> channels array. If kcalloc() fails, gb_lights_release() iterates the
> non-zero count and dereferences light->channels, which is NULL.
> 
> Allocate channels first and only then publish channels_count so the
> cleanup path can't walk a NULL pointer.
> 
> Fixes: 2870b52bae4c ("greybus: lights: add lights implementation")
> Signed-off-by: Chaitanya Mishra <chaitanyamishra.ai@gmail.com>
> ---
>  drivers/staging/greybus/light.c | 8 ++++++--
>  1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/drivers/staging/greybus/light.c b/drivers/staging/greybus/light.c
> index e509fdc715db..38c233a706c4 100644
> --- a/drivers/staging/greybus/light.c
> +++ b/drivers/staging/greybus/light.c
> @@ -1008,14 +1008,18 @@ static int gb_lights_light_config(struct gb_lights *glights, u8 id)
>  	if (!strlen(conf.name))
>  		return -EINVAL;
>  
> -	light->channels_count = conf.channel_count;
>  	light->name = kstrndup(conf.name, NAMES_MAX, GFP_KERNEL);
>  	if (!light->name)
>  		return -ENOMEM;
> -	light->channels = kcalloc(light->channels_count,
> +	light->channels = kcalloc(conf.channel_count,
>  				  sizeof(struct gb_channel), GFP_KERNEL);
>  	if (!light->channels)
>  		return -ENOMEM;
> +	/*
> +	 * Publish channels_count only after channels allocation so cleanup
> +	 * doesn't walk a NULL channels pointer on allocation failure.
> +	 */
> +	light->channels_count = conf.channel_count;
>  
>  	/* First we collect all the configurations for all channels */
>  	for (i = 0; i < light->channels_count; i++) {

You are receiving this message because of the following common error(s)
as indicated below:

- This looks like a new version of a previously submitted patch, but you
  did not list below the --- line any changes from the previous version.
  Please read the section entitled "The canonical patch format" in the
  kernel file, Documentation/process/submitting-patches.rst for what
  needs to be done here to properly describe this.
